A primary source. That would be a source coming directly from someone who was in the war so you know it is reliable and probably the most accurate. A secondary source could be from a journalist or an outside mind that doesn't know the true experience of being in the war and is just observing from an outsiders view.

Explanation: Cross sectional design or study, which is also known as transverse research study is a type of observational study which analyses data from a group of people who are different in the variable of interest but share other similar characteristics.
For example, the socioeconomic status of a particular population can be studied using age as the variable of interest. The disadvantage lies in the fact that certain age groups are favoured in each clime and the level of exposure, knowledge and experience may vary widely between a population of differing age groups.

In a large organisation of both corporate and non-profit nature, <em>communication between departments can be often hindered by interdepartmental politics</em>.
For example, let us take a large non-profit organisation that has dozens of departments. They work on different geographical areas and are subject to funding distribution by the central office. Thus, when Department A is asked to help Department B with its new project, <u>leadership of the Department A may not be so eager to do so</u>. <u>As a result, communication becomes slow and ineffective</u>. Meanwhile, if the <u>central office manager should</u>:
- Establish clear goals of the communication in advance <em>(to have three video calls and communicate Department A's expertise in the area)</em>
- Focus communication on achieving a certain task or outcome <em>(provide a report on the Department B project proposal and offer specific solution to challenges they are currently facing with its planing).</em>
